wangyi
2026-03-12 be6aab24e85b7d2fa0a6279ee93af0f62cd90406
pages/MJGL/Sb_EquipConkBook/Sb_EquipConkBookBill.vue
@@ -78,7 +78,7 @@
                    <!-- <input disabled v-model="hform.HDeptName" placeholder="请选择部门" /> -->
                </view>
                <view class="form-item">
                    <view class="title required">负责人:</view>
                    <view class="title required">验收人:</view>
                    <zxz-uni-data-select required class="right" :localdata="HEmpList" dataKey="HName"
                        dataValue="HItemID" v-model="hform.HManagerID">
@@ -207,7 +207,7 @@
                hform: {
                    HBarCode: "",
                    HConkBeginDate: dayjs(new Date()).format("YYYY-MM-DD HH:mm:ss"),
                    HConkBeginDate: dayjs(new Date()).format("YYYY-MM-DD"),
                    HConkTypeName: "",
                    HConkTypeID: 0,
                    HConkReasonName: "",
@@ -215,9 +215,9 @@
                    HExplanation: "",
                    HBillNo: "",
                    HInterID: 0,
                    HDate: dayjs(new Date()).format("YYYY-MM-DD HH:mm:ss"),
                    HDate: dayjs(new Date()).format("YYYY-MM-DD"),
                    HDeptName: getUserInfo().HDeptName,
               HDeptID: getUserInfo().HDeptID,
                    HDeptID: getUserInfo().HDeptID,
                    HEmpName: getUserInfo().HEmpName,
                    HEmpID: getUserInfo().HEmpID,
                    HManagerName: getUserInfo().HManagerName,
@@ -230,7 +230,7 @@
                    HChecker: '',
                    HCloseMan: '',
                    HUpDater: '',
                    HMakeDate: dayjs(new Date()).format("YYYY-MM-DD HH:mm:ss"),
                    HMakeDate: dayjs(new Date()).format("YYYY-MM-DD"),
                    HCheckDate: '',
                    HCloseDate: '',
                    HUpDateDate: '',
@@ -261,10 +261,11 @@
            async getConkType() {
                try {
                    let res = await CommonUtils.doRequest2Async({
                        url: "/Gy_ConkType/List_PDA",
                        url: '/Gy_ConkType/List_PDA2',
                        data: {
                            sWhere: ``,
                            user: getUserInfo()['Czymc']
                            sWhere: '',
                            user: getUserInfo()['Czymc'],
                            mode: 'Equip'
                        }
                    })
@@ -344,7 +345,7 @@
                }
                if (this.hform.HManagerID == 0) {
                    return {
                        Message: "负责人不得为空!",
                        Message: "验收人不得为空!",
                        state: false
                    }
                }
@@ -500,10 +501,15 @@
            // 获取职员数据
            async getEmpList() {
                try {
                    let sWhere = " where 1=1 "
                    if (this.hform.HDeptName && uni.getStorageSync("Organization") == '宁波市华舟包装有限公司') {
                        sWhere += ` and HDeptName = '${this.hform.HDeptName}'`
                    }
                    let res = await CommonUtils.doRequest2Async({
                        url: '/PublicPageMethod/UserList',
                        data: {
                            sWhere: " where 1=1",
                            sWhere: sWhere,
                        }
                    })
@@ -784,7 +790,7 @@
                        count
                    } = res.data
                    if (count == 1) {
                        console.log('data: ',data);
                        console.log('data: ', data);
                        Object.assign(this.hform, {
                            HDeptID: data[0]["HDeptID"],
                            HDeptName: data[0]["使用部门"],